Output 58dda1bba26a9bca9aa7d6798f4b437cdb47b55e87e2599a1e99962d3749e033:8

value
99650000
script pubkey
OP_0 OP_PUSHBYTES_20 a2be0bb184895e30f22eb3a14ede60fba678a39e
address
bc1q52lqhvvy390rpu3wkws5ahnqlwn83gu7fmpyak
transaction
58dda1bba26a9bca9aa7d6798f4b437cdb47b55e87e2599a1e99962d3749e033
confirmations
332327
spent
true